A fresh political row erupted in Tamil Nadu as Indian Union Muslim League (IUML) has now officially extended support to actor-turned-politician Vijay’s Tamilaga Vettri Kazhagam (TVK) for Government formation in Tamil Nadu, giving the alliance a decisive edge in the Assembly. With IUML’s 2 MLAs backing the alliance, the TVK-led front now commands a strength of 120 in the Assembly in the 234-member Assembly. The numbers have now comfortably crossed the majority mark. Current composition of the TVK-led alliance: ➡️TVK: 107 ➡️Congress: 5 ➡️CPI: 2 ➡️CPI(M): 2 ➡️VCK: 2 ➡️IUML: 2 The development comes as TVK intensifies consultations with alliance partners. Vijay, who approached the Governor with a coalition Government, was falling short of the majority mark of 118. There has been a huge suspense over who would form the Government in Tamil Nadu amid massive twists and turns. But the decade-long DMK-AIADMK era has come to an end in Tamil Nadu politics.
